What kind of work do product contracts cover?
Three shapes. Multidisciplinary teams brought in to build and run a digital product, which is most of it. Individual product owner and delivery roles supplied through resourcing frameworks. Then the phase work government buys in named stages: discovery, alpha, a minimum viable product, then the backlog that follows. 261 of the matching notices carry CPV 72000000 (IT services: consulting, software development, Internet and support).

What is the difference between a product tender and a software development tender?
Scope, and who owns the outcome. A software development notice buys a build against a written specification. A product notice buys the discipline that decides what to build: discovery, a roadmap, a product owner sitting with the team, iteration against a backlog. The same suppliers bid for both, so watch the two together rather than picking one.
